Reflux Condenser Chemistry Definition. reflux is a technique involving the condensation of vapors and the return of this condensate to the system from which it. a reflux setup (figure 1.58) allows for liquid to boil and condense, with the condensed liquid returning to the original flask. reflux in condenser chemistry. reflux refers to an experimental method that involves heating a reaction mixture to the boiling point temperature of the reaction solvent and inducing the. Reflux, often used in synthesis and reaction control in condenser chemistry, involves. in chemistry, reflux involves heating a chemical reaction for a specific amount of time while cooling it using a condenser.
